What is Rooted?

Rooted is a 10-week small group experience designed to deepen your connection with God, the church, and your purpose. Together in your cell groups, you’ll explore the Bible, engage in prayer and serve experiences, share stories, and practice rhythms essential to a healthy spiritual life. These spiritual rhythms aren’t new, or something the church recently created, every one of them is found in Acts 2 where the early church began.
